静态网页制作用什么(网页静态化,提高访问速度)
在追求高速和高性能的Web时代,网站的速度变得至关重要。当人们离开一个网站,通常是因为他们没有等到网站加载完成。因此,无论您是一个个人网站所有者还是一家大型企业,您都应该关注如何提高您网站的加载速度。其中一种方法是采用静态网页制作,本文将探讨静态网页制作以及常见的静态网页制作工具。
什么是静态网页
静态网页是指在网页上直接呈现出的内容是由 HTML、CSS 和 JavaScript 文件组成的,而这些文件会在服务器上准备就绪并等待着被请求。这与动态网页不同,动态网页的内容是由服务器端根据用户需求生成的。每个用户请求动态内容时,服务器都需要重新生成页面内容。这显然会导致网站速度变慢,因此静态网页的出现是为了解决这个问题。
为什么需要静态网页
为了让一个动态网站获得更快的加载速度,网站所有者可以使用缓存和CDN来优化性能。但万一服务器无法响应呢?即使出现故障只有几分钟,这也可能会对用户的体验产生不良影响,尤其是对于电子商务网站而言。如果有一个静态网页版本可供使用,便可以使其成为基准网站而可依赖的版本,用户也可以在这种情况下访问该网站,而不必担心网站无法响应的问题。
常见的静态网页制作工具
静态网页制作可以通过几种不同的工具实现。以下是其中最常见的几种工具:
手动编写代码
手动编写网页代码可能是最基本的方式,但对于经验丰富的开发人员而言,它仍然是最可靠的方法之一。需要耗费的时间和精力更多,但是使用jQuery和Bootstrap等工具,可以简化我们的代码,更快地创建网页。
在线制作工具
现在有许多在线网页制作工具可供使用,其中最受欢迎的是Wix、Weebly和Squarespace。它们提供各种模板和组件,无需任何技术知识就可以创建一个漂亮的网站。在线制作工具还支持网站编辑器,您可以轻松地将您的网站更新,而不会失去性能或响应速度。
静态网页生成器
静态网页生成器是一种将数据和模板组合在一起,最终生成一些静态文件的工具。常见的网页生成器包括Jekyll、Hugo和Hexo。它们使用模板语言创建网页,您可以使用CSS和JavaScript等技术来定制网页的外观和功能。生成静态文件后,您可以在服务器上或第三方CDN上部署文件,并使用该文件作为网站的基础。
静态网页制作是优化Web性能和提高用户满意度的良好方式。当然,许多动态网站都需要大量的交互,并不适合采用静态网页制作技术。但是尽可能采用静态网页制作可以提高网站速度,同时也可以减轻服务器负载。围绕静态网页制作,建议选择一些常见的工具,充分利用优点并减少不必要的努力。